Featuring a garden, terrace, restaurant and free WiFi, Paradise Pearl Bungalows is located in Phi Phi Islands, a few steps from Long Beach and a 9-minute walk from Loh Moo Dee Beach. The hotel has family rooms.

9.0 / 10.0
Stunning location - right on Long Beach with the bluest waters. The bungalow had a comfortable bed, AC, lovely balcony with a sea view and a clean bathroom.
The resort has a lovely restaurant which serves good food and cocktails, and a minimart to buy snacks.
It is far from Tonsai Bay - only accessible by a walk on rough terrain or boat (100 bhat per ride) - but this made it more special as you felt secluded and could fully enjoy the facilities and the beautiful beach.
Negatives:
- Shower was cold on multiple occasions (but refreshing given the heat)
- Loungers got taken up very quickly in the morning by people who’d often stay the entire day - could do with more of them.
- Breakfast was good but a bit limited in choice.
